ARF rep. hails French bill on Armenian genocide as victory of justice and human values
Giro Manoyan “The adoption of the law is the victory of sober Turks in Turkey. They have already started saying that such laws and resolutions must be adopted abroad, because this way it would be possible to help Turks inside Turkey get acquainted with their history,” says Giro Manoyan, Director of the International Secretariat of the AFR Bureau in Yerevan. Manoyan believes that the Monday vote at the upper house of the French parliament that went 127-86 in favor of the bill proves that France is not afraid of the threats voiced by Turkey. “Of course, it was the defeat of Turkey’s policy. Turkey tried to do everything; it raised the bar so high that in the end Turkey was the one which fell down from that bar. Once again it was proved that Turkey is not ready to face its history,” Manoyan says. The ARF representative is sure that other European Union member countries will follow the example of France. According to Manoyan, the adoption of the bill will only have a temporary impact on French-Turkish relations. “During the upcoming days, even for some weeks the [French-Turkish] relations will be frozen, there will be a fall in the level of diplomatic relations [between France and Turkey], as in terms of economy, I believe that Turkey cannot do many things. By now concerns have been voiced in Turkey that they do not want to talk about boycotting products of French make, because they have their own interests in them. The Turkish-French trade interests cannot be easily replaced,” says Manoyan.
